What companies run services between Hilton Chicago, IL, USA and Chinatown, Cook County, IL, USA?

Chicago Transit (CTA) operates a subway from Harrison to Cermak-Chinatown every 10 minutes. Tickets cost $2–5 and the journey takes 4 min. Alternatively, Chicago Transit (CTA) operates a bus from Michigan & 8th Street to Michigan & Cermak every 10 minutes. Tickets cost $3 and the journey takes 9 min.
